Britney Spears and Justin Timberlake to join Madonna tour?
Both the singers have supposedly been asked to appear
Britney Spears and Justin Timberlake have reportedly been approached by Madonna to appear on her forthcoming world tour.
The singer's Sticky & Sweet' jaunt is set to begin in Cardiff on August 23. It had previously been reported that Britney Spears may make a \"virtual appearance\" on Madonna's tour.
Today's (July 17) Sun newspaper claims that Madonna has asked both the aforementioned singers to play live with her, but the pair are reluctant to commit.
An anonymous source is quoted as saying, "They [Spears and Timberlake] have both been asked but I think both are a bit reluctant.
Britney would find it all a bit emotional and JT might not fancy it. More likely is that they both appear on different dates."
